A cross stitch kit should not send you shopping again before you can start. Every kit here arrives complete - fabric cut to size, threads sorted and labelled to the chart, a blunt tapestry needle and instructions written for a human being. Open the box, thread up, begin.
Where to start if you have never stitched
Begin with a beginner or starter kit. The designs use fewer colours, bigger blocks and a lower fabric count, so your stitches land where you expect them to. From there, easy kits and kits for adults step you up gently. Stitching with a child? The children's kits use blunt needles and wide-holed cloth.
Counted, printed or stamped?
Counted work gives you plain fabric and a chart to follow - the purest version of the craft, and the most portable. Printed and stamped kits have the design applied to the cloth already, so there is no counting and no losing your place. Neither is better; they suit different evenings.

What comes in a cross stitch kit?
Everything you need to finish the piece: the fabric cut to size, the threads sorted and labelled to the chart, a blunt tapestry needle and printed instructions. You do not need to buy anything separately to start.
Which cross stitch kit is best for a complete beginner?
A beginner or starter kit. They use fewer colours, larger blocks of one shade and a lower fabric count, so your stitches land where you expect. Most people finish their first one in an afternoon or two.
What is the difference between counted and printed cross stitch?
Counted kits give you plain fabric and a chart to follow, so you count each square. Printed or stamped kits have the design applied to the fabric already, so there is no counting and no losing your place.
